ZG-TX Easy – Ultra-easy operation with the machine-specific EasySet 2 in-cab terminal

Convenient electric adjustment and control 

The machine-specific EasySet 2 in-cab terminal guarantees ultra-easy operation in any tractor. Only a 12 V power connection is required. This results in minimum requirements for the tractor and a wide variety of tractors can be used without additional requirements.

In conjunction with the electric double shutter, EasySet 2 has the advantage of being able to adjust the application rate in extremely small steps. The desired application rate is simply entered in the in-cab terminal and this can be easily increased or reduced from the cab on both sides, or to either side, during the spreading operation.

Machine control is rounded off by a convenient function for semi-automatic rate calibration and the emptying of any fertiliser residues. The AutoTS border spreading system can be comfortably controlled via the EasySet 2. The working position of the border spread deflector for lime also has a visual indicator.

ZG-TX Tronic

The complete level of functionality in the ISOBUS world

The range of ZG-TX combi spreaders is rounded off at the top with the ZG-TX Tronic. On this model, ISOBUS communication is integrated by default.

The new intuitive ISOBUS control provides all the functions of the ISOBUS world in the ZG-TX Tronic. In addition to Section Control, part-area, site-specific application and job management, the control system can be integrated in the operating system of the tractor with AUX-N. There is nothing left to be desired here. 

Up to 16 part-width sections are possible as standard with the ZG-TX Tronic. This enables even more precise spreading in wedge-shaped fields.

AutoTS can be operated with any ISOBUS terminal for comfortable side, border and water course spreading. The material-specific, optimised settings for the relevant border spreading situations are conveniently stored in the fertiliser menu.

ISOBUS as the basis for intelligent communication

One language, many benefits!
Each ISOBUS-enabled machine from AMAZONE comes with the latest technology and almost unlimited possibilities. It makes no difference whether you use an operator terminal from AMAZONE or an ISOBUS terminal fitted directly in the tractor. ISOBUS is an internationally recognised standard for communication between the operator terminal, tractors and connected implements on the one hand and Farm Management Information Systems on the other.


Operation with a wide variety of ISOBUS terminals

Which means that ISOBUS enables you to take control of all your ISOBUS compatible equipment. You only have to connect the machine to the respective ISOBUS terminal and the usual operator interface appears on the monitor in your tractor cab.

Automatic GPS-Switch part-area shut-off via Section Control

More precision, more efficiency!

In view of the very large working widths used now, the matching of the spread patterns is very important. Thanks to the electric delivery system adjustment on the TS spreading system, it is able to react precisely and sensitively in these cases. So even outer part-width sections can be easily controlled. In addition, due to the individual speed adjustment of the left and right hand side discs, the spreading width can be reduced from the far outside to the centre, so that, even at large working widths, long and shallow-shaped wedges and short work are optimally spread. This means part-width section control. In the simplest configuration, 8 part-width sections can be easily controlled manually (via the operator terminal). Up to 128 part-width sections can be controlled with the appropriate Section Control licence for the terminal.


If the operating terminal facilitates Section Control, such as GPS-Switch part-width section control from AMAZONE, the part-width sections are activated completely automatically and in relation to the GPS position. Once a field has been created, and then in automatic mode, the driver can concentrate fully on the operation of the towing vehicle, since the part-width sections are switched automatically in wedge shaped fields and on headlands.

When utilising GPS-Switch, SwitchPoint means the adjustment of the switch on and switch off points depending on fertiliser type and working width. Both values can be taken from the spreading chart and entered into the relevant operator terminal.

GPS-Maps&Doc

All standard ISOBUS terminals from AMAZONE can collect and save machine and site-specific data using Task Controller. Part-area, site-specific operation via application maps in either Shape file or ISO-XML formats is also possible.

AmaTron Connect

New ways of comfortable networked operation

With AmaTron Connect, AMAZONE provides a digital interface to a smartphone or tablet. The mobile device is simply connected to the AmaTron 4 as a hotspot. AmaTron Connect enables use of the AmaTron Twin App as well as data exchange via agrirouter and the myAmaRouter App.


AmaTron Twin App – Clear display enhancement

The AmaTron Twin App offers the driver even more comfort in work, as GPS functions in the map view can also be operated via a mobile device, such as a tablet, in parallel with machine operation in AmaTron 4.

agrirouter – the independent data exchange platform for agriculture

Secure data exchange
agrirouter is an independent data exchange platform for farmers and contractors. It enables simple and cross-manufacturer data exchange between machines and agricultural software applications, thereby reducing administration. The user retains full control over the data at all times.


myAmaRouter App – For the on-line transfer of data between AmaTron 4 and agrirouter
The myAmaRouter App enables data to be exchanged between the AmaTron 4 ISOBUS terminal and the agrirouter, the manufacturer-independent data exchange platform. If an AMAZONE machine is to be used to carry out a task with job data (e.g. application maps), the data can be easily transmitted from a Farm Management Information System (FMIS) to AmaTron 4 via agrirouter and the myAmaRouter App. After the work has been completed, the job can be sent back and is available for documentation in an agricultural software application.

The problem: Over- and under-fertilisation on the headland

The AutoTS border spreading system makes it possible for the operator to reliably generate a very steep cut-off to the border spread pattern and thus create the perfect growing conditions right up against the field edge. Compared to other border spreading systems, a significant increase in yield is possible.


Switch-off time on the headland: Without HeadlandControl

  • Spreader switches off too late and is already turning 
  • Tractor would have to drive beyond the headland tramline

The solution: HeadlandControl

When HeadlandControl is activated, the throwing width and spread rate are increased on the field side, so that the switch-off point is moved towards the inside of the field. Furthermore, the new part-width section control, which is now adapted to the shape of the spread fan, causes the part-width sections to be switched off from the outside to the inside when entering the headland. Over- and under-fertilised zones on the headland are subsequently avoided.


With HeadlandControl

  • HeadlandControl means that the spreader continues to apply fertiliser to the crop when it is on the headland 
  • The tractor can follow the wheel tracks of the sprayer
